Chewy Oatmeal Cookies Recipe
  • Prep: 15 min. Bake: 10 min./batch
  • Yield: 39 Servings

Ingredients

  • 1 cup butter, softened
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 1 cup packed brown sugar
  • 2 e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1-1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 2 cups quick-cooking oats
  • 2 cups cornflakes
  • 1 cup flaked coconut
  • 1 cup salted peanuts

Directions

  • In a large bowl, cream butter and sugars until light and fluffy. Add the eggs, one at a time, beating well after each addition. Beat in vanilla. Combine flour, baking soda, baking powder and salt; gradually add to the creamed mixture and mix well. Stir in remaining ingredients.
  • Drop by level tablespoonfuls 2 in. apart onto ungreased baking sheets. Bake at 350° for 10-12 minutes or until lightly browned. Remove to wire racks to cool. Yield: about 6-1/2 dozen.

Nutritional Facts 1 serving (2 each) equals 158 calories, 8 g fat (4 g saturated fat), 23 mg cholesterol, 189 mg sodium, 20 g carbohydrate, 1 g fiber, 3 g protein.
